摘要:随着高层建筑的不断增多,各种规模的建筑不断涌现,由于城市建筑密集而且结构复杂,加大了火灾隐患,为了保障人们的生命财产安全,楼宇内部的消防系统必不可少,其可靠性直接关乎到人身安全和财产安全,所以设计和布置楼宇消防自动监控系统至关重要。
本课题基于STM32进行了智能楼宇消防监控系统设计。通过对指定地点的温度,一氧化碳浓度的监测来判断是否有火情的发生,并通过喷水,声光报警以及管理员的远程控制来抑制火情。其中,MCU通过传感器采集数据,再将数据通过ESP8266上传到机智云,手机终端接收数据,并且对MCU进行一定的控制,实现辅助消防的目的 。
本设计的智能楼宇消防监控系统通过调试和运行,其中声光报警由LED模拟实现,喷水系统由指示灯进行替代。
关键词:消防监控;STM32;机智云
目录
摘要
Abstract
1 绪论-1
1.1课题研究背景及意义-1
1.2课题的研究现状和发展趋势-1
1.3课题的主要研究内容-2
2 机智云平台介绍-3
2.1 机智云平台概述及其优点-3
2.2 机智云平台架构-3
3系统设计方案-4
3.1系统总体设计方案-4
3.2远程控制的设计思想及方案-5
3.3火情检测系统设计思想及方案-5
3.3.1红外检测系统设计思想及方案-5
3.3.2烟雾检测系统设计思想及方案-6
4系统硬件设计-7
4.1单片机最小系统-7
4.2电源模块-7
4.3串口转换模块-8
4.4火情检测系统-9
4.4.1烟雾检测模块-9
4.4.2红外检测模块-9
4.4.3温度检测模块-10
4.5 无线传输模块-11
4.6 消防模块-11
4.6.1按键以及LED指示灯-11
4.6.2蜂鸣器及继电器-12
5系统软件设计-14
5.1主程序软件设计-14
5.2 无线传输程序设计-15
5.3 红外检测系统程序设计-15
5.4 烟雾检测系统程序设计-16
5.5 温度检测系统程序设计-18
5.6 消防控制系统程序设计-19
5.7 串口中断初始化程序-19
6 性能测试-21
6.1 测试目的与目标-21
6.2 设备联网配置-21
6.3 设备远程控制-22
6.4 设备远程监测-23
6.5 消防系统测试-25
结 论-28
参 考 文 献-29
附录A 系统硬件原理图-30
附录B 部分程序-31
致 谢-42